Transaction 8438edde84b15de89b82dd83a7331adcb651708bcb72741538eca0d9eacf04e4

2 Input
2 Outputs
  • 8438edde84b15de89b82dd83a7331adcb651708bcb72741538eca0d9eacf04e4:0
  • value  7000000
    address  1Lsd72trth4eKbPFa9Bg3pgCG1cKbq22FX
  • 8438edde84b15de89b82dd83a7331adcb651708bcb72741538eca0d9eacf04e4:1
  • value  173692
    address  12Foz9SkHr9xb111LhcfCuzkgxKP8v1suk